Japan, a country renowned for its rich culture and breathtaking landscapes, offers more than just bustling cities like Tokyo or Kyoto. For those seeking to delve deeper into this enchanting nation’s heart, there are numerous hidden gems waiting to be discovered—each with their own unique charm and stories to tell.
To truly experience the essence of Japan, consider venturing off the beaten path. Start by researching lesser-known destinations that align with your interests, whether it’s nature, culture, or a mix of both. Create an itinerary that allows for flexibility and spontaneity, as some of the most memorable experiences often arise from unexpected encounters.
When exploring Japan’s natural beauty, be mindful of the environment and respect local regulations. For instance, when visiting Tottori Sand Dunes, refrain from climbing the dunes to preserve this unique landscape. Similarly, when hiking on Yakushima Island, stay on designated trails to minimize your impact on the ancient forests.
Immerse yourself in Japan’s cultural heritage by attending traditional festivals, such as Okinawa’s Eisa Festivals, where you can witness vibrant displays of rhythmic drumming and folk dancing. Engage with locals at markets and temples, and be open to learning about their customs and traditions.
To make the most of your journey, consider the following tips:
- Learn a few basic Japanese phrases, such as “konnichiwa” (hello) and “arigatou” (thank you), to show respect for the culture.
- Be prepared for varying weather conditions, especially when exploring natural wonders.
- Respect local customs and traditions, particularly when visiting temples and shrines.
- Try local cuisine and drinks, such as sake and matcha, to fully appreciate Japan’s gastronomic delights.
By venturing beyond the beaten path, you’ll not only discover hidden gems but also gain a deeper understanding of Japan’s diverse landscapes and rich cultural heritage.
